Restorative Crowns

Greenville Family Dentistry offers crowns to repair smiles and restore function to a patient’s teeth.  Dental crowns are a restorative option for teeth that have a significant amount of decay or are at risk of being chipped.  A crown fits over the tooth like a little cap, and completely covers the tooth. 


The process for installing a crown can usually be completed in two visits.  To prepare the tooth your dentist will remove any decay, and may need to reshape the remaining tooth to ensure a great fit for the new crown.  Once the tooth has been prepared, your dentist will take an impression of the area.  This impression is sent to a dental lab where the crown is fabricated.  Ask us about temporary options to wear while your new crown is being made.  Once your custom crown is made, the crown will be cemented into place by your dentist at a second appointment.  Our crowns blend right into your natural smile and can last a lifetime!
